Syndecpharma Ltd

Syndecpharma Ltd is a pre-seed biotechnology company advancing a patented peptide therapeutic platform with dual anti-angiogenic and anti-fibrotic activity. Our approach targets extracellular matrix–mediated mechanisms central to diseases such as neovascular eye disease, chronic inflammation, and fibrosis. We are currently progressing early-stage validation to support future translational development.

About

​Syndecpharma was founded by Dr James Whiteford, an extracellular matrix biologist and former Reader at Queen Mary University of London with more than 25 years of research experience. Author of more than 50 peer-reviewed publications and inventor on multiple patents, Dr Whiteford has spent the last 16 years investigating the role of syndecans in angiogenesis and fibrosis. The company's technology is based on discoveries arising from this research.

Technology

Syndecpharma's therapeutic platform originates from research into the syndecan family of heparan sulfate proteoglycans and their role in regulating cellular signalling. Our technology is based on the discovery of the syndecan-2/CD148 signalling axis and its role in regulating pathological angiogenesis and fibrosis. Using this knowledge, we have developed novel peptide therapeutics designed to modulate these pathways in disease.

Lead Programmes

Ocular Neovascular Disease Program:


Development of peptide therapeutics targeting pathological blood vessel growth associated with retinal diseases including wet age-related macular degeneration and diabetic retinopathy.

​

Fibrosis Program:


Development of peptide therapeutics targeting tissue remodelling and fibrotic signalling pathways across multiple organ systems
